The latest Leeds United transfer news with a round-up of headlines surrounding loan target Louie Barry of Aston Villa
With time ticking away in the January transfer window, Leeds United nor any of their rivals are closer to winning the loan race for Aston Villa's Louie Barry.
But now 12 days out from the close of the January window, Barry remains at Villa without a clear hint pointing towards where he will see out the remainder of the 2024/25 campaign. Those at Elland Road will be hoping it is they that come out on top to further boost their bid for promotion to the Premier League.Barry latest Barry returned to the West Midlands from his Stockport loan earlier in January.
Aston Villa contract Last week a twist in the tale emerged. Before Barry is loaned to a new club for the remainder of the season, Aston Villa reportedly wish to tie their talented attacker down to a new permanent contract. Brendan Rodgers and Co are rumoured to be challenging Leeds and other Championship clubs for the player in question's signature, though have the advantage of being able to offer a permanent contract along with regular first-team football.In theory, Villa tying their player down to new, improved terms yet again would shut down this Celtic idea and boost others' loan ambitions. This is what the Premier League side would prefer.

Leeds United Face Competition for Aston Villa Prodigy Louie BarryLeeds United are battling Championship rivals for the signing of Aston Villa winger Louie Barry. The 21-year-old, who impressed on loan at Stockport County in the first half of the season, is being recalled by Villa to find a new club for the remainder of the campaign. Leeds, Sheffield United, Derby County, Hull City and Millwall are all reportedly interested in securing Barry's services. Millwall's interest is linked to potential Crystal Palace move for Romain Esse, which could leave Barry with more playing time at The Den. Hull are also confident in their chances due to a strong relationship with Villa and the package they can offer Barry.
